Wednesday, October 7, 2009

The agony and the ecstasy of being a squid

Isabella Rossellini stars as a squid on one of the new episodes of Green Porno. (No, she's not having sex in that particular shot.) The series is also now available as a book. Here's one more shot of Isabella as a anglerfish:

